Destinations, adventures, and experiences around Zella-Mehlis

From Zella-Mehlis, it’s easy to design an itinerary that balances outdoor thrills with cultural discoveries. The Thuringian Forest (Thüringer Wald) is your playground, with Ritter-like viewpoints, winding trails, and air so clean you’ll want to bottle it. Nearby towns like Oberhof are renowned for winter sports, including cross-country skiing and tobogganing. In the warmer months, fresh air and long daylight hours invite long hikes along the Rennsteig, a historic trail that slices through the forest and rewards you with sweeping panoramas and photo moments worth sharing with friends back home.

Suggestions for a well-rounded plan:

  • Day hikes on the Rennsteig: Choose a segment that suits your group’s fitness level, and reward the effort with a forest café break or a picnic at a scenic overlook.
  • Bike-friendly routes: The area offers scenic bike paths that combine forest canopy shade with sun-dappled meadows—great for a relaxed ride or a challenge on more rugged terrain.
  • Winter sports hub: In Oberhof and nearby areas, you’ll find Nordic centers and toboggan hills. It’s a playful setting for a day of speed, sledding, and cheering each other on.
  • Historic towns and local markets: Explore nearby Schmalkalden or Suhl for medieval town vibes, local crafts, and regional Thuringian cuisine that’s perfect for sharing.
  • Forest air and wellness: Many accommodations in the region offer saunas or outdoor hot tubs, turning downtime into a restorative feature of your trip.

Seasonal considerations and packing tips

Thuringia’s seasons shape the experiences you’ll enjoy. Here are quick notes to tailor your packing and plans:

  • Spring and summer: Bring layers for cool mornings and evenings, comfortable hiking shoes, sunscreen, a lightweight rain jacket, and a picnic setup for forest glades.
  • Autumn: Expect variable weather with colorful foliage; pack a warm sweater, a windbreaker, and a light insulating layer for early mornings on the trails.
  • Winter: Pack thermal layers, insulated jackets, waterproof boots, gloves, and hats for snow days. A compact toboggan or sled can be fun for the group on gentler slopes.
